The Sun Symbol alludes to the former Home Area of the Regiment, New Mexico. The Crest is that for Regiments and Separate Battalion of the Army Reserve. The arms were approved for the 410th Infantry Regiment 15 June 1925, and transferred to the 410th Regiment on 9 July 1999. The Crest was removed on 29 July 1959, it was reinstated on 26 June 1970.
